The Australia-Korea Foundation (AKF) is an Australian Government initiative. Established in 1992, it is the Government’s key public diplomacy program for strengthening the Australia-Republic of Korea (ROK) relationship and seeks to do so in ways that enhance mutual understanding and people-to-people links, in line with the pillars of the Australia – ROK Comprehensive Strategic Partnership.
